E1 Series to Host Pre-Season Event in Rotterdam

(Photo: E1 Series)

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Linkedin

E1 Series confirmed through its social networks that the city of Rotterdam, The Netherlands, will host a pre-season event in 2023, as a preview to the big debut that the 100% electric powerboat category expects to make.

A high-caliber exhibition is expected to be held at the location to showcase some of what will be seen in action when the series officially debuts. Likewise, the city has the potential to host the championship in the coming years.

The announcement comes shortly after several revelations that are shaping the category created by Alejandro Agag and Rodi Basso, which will aim to transform maritime mobility to give a sustainable value to this section through sustainable motorsports.

What We Know about E1 Series So Far

Sergio ‘Checo’ Perez, Red Bull’s Mexican Formula 1 driver, will have his own team in E1 Series, where he aspires to be part of this sustainable boat transition, as well as hopes to enhance the Mexican flag in another racing competition.

On the other hand, Venice has been confirmed as the place to host a race of the category. Also, there will be a team called Venice Racing Team, in charge of the businessman Francesco Pannoli and which already has its first confirmed driver: Gianluca Carli.

E1 Series works together with Victory Marine for the construction of the boat, where the design is in charge of Sophi Horne, while the battery that will power the RaceBird will be courtesy of Kreisel Electric.

About E1 Series

E1 Series is the world’s first and only electric powerboat racing division established to create an exciting and competitive racing platform to promote sustainable electric boats and reduce environmental pressures placed on oceans, rivers and lakes.

The competition will see up to 12 teams competing on the water in spectacular racing locations around the world. Riders will tackle tight and technical courses, reaching speeds approaching 50 knots (93 km/h or 58 mph) at the wheel of RaceBird powerboats, designed by SeaBird Technologies and Victory Marine.
